How Has Our Flexible Home Care Made a Difference?
Every person’s needs are different — and that’s why our approach to home care in Chippenham is always unique to that individual.
When the family of Mrs B, a 74-year-old lady living in Chippenham, first reached out to Right at Home, she was living alone with her children far away. At the early stages of dementia, she wanted to maintain independence, but her family wanted confidence that she would be safe. In the first few weeks, we began building trust with Mrs B through short, one-on-one visits. Our 'No Stranger' policy ensures that new CareGivers are always introduced by someone familiar, fostering a sense of trust and continuity in the care we provide
Responding To Mrs B's Changing Needs
After eight weeks, Mrs B was enjoying her visits and welcomed us more often. But when she experienced an unexpected fall, her mobility and confidence took a knock, making daily activities more challenging. In response, we started visiting twice a week and adapted her care plan to include:
- Help with walking and moving safely around the home
- Medication reminders and monitoring
- Transport and support at medical appointments
Our team also supported her family — providing regular updates through our secure care app. That transparency is a key part of our elderly care services in Chippenham. Her family, though not living locally to Chippenham, found reassurance knowing she had reliable and compassionate care.
Introducing Overnight Support and 24-Hour Live-In Care
Mrs B often experienced confusion at night, and her family became concerned about her falling again. We introduced overnight care to provide a calming presence, and after six months, live-in care became the right fit for her. By working closely with key family members, we were able to provide dedicated, round-the-clock support—enabling Mrs B to continue her familiar routines. Frequently Asked Questions
Can care packages start small and be adjusted over time?
Yes, we offer flexible care plans that can start with minimal support and gradually increase or decrease based on the client’s progress and changing needs.
What kind of personal care support do you provide?
We assist with daily tasks such as bathing, dressing, toileting, medication management, and mobility support, always ensuring dignity and comfort. Find out more.
How do you keep families informed about their loved one’s care?
We provide regular updates and reassurance, especially for families living far away. Through our app, you can access the roster, visit notes, and medication support for instant updates.
